==Explanation==&lt;br /&gt;
Herein, the author devises a method of addressing the issue of drivers who turn up their music (and their bass) to irritating levels.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
As the title suggests, the idea is to condition animals to respond to a thumping bass. The machine would work as follows: every few hours, the bass would turn on, and the box would dispense food behind an opening designed to look like an open car window. Over time, local wildlife would flock to the box to get the food, and would soon realise that the bread crumbs are dispensed only after the subwoofer is activated. Over time, the animals would associate a thumping bass with food, and would approach such a noise in groups. &l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The end result would be that the local wildlife would approach (and presumably surround) any car that has that same thumping bass. Drivers, in turn, would cease to turn up their music in order to prevent the groups of animals from chasing after their cars, thus solving the problem of annoyingly loud bass.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The title text is a dialogue about using a similar method of conditioning to send animals after the Pope.&lt;br /&gt;
